Since the pandemic, businesses around the world are stepping up their analytics capabilities in order to inform their response to unforeseen changes in their markets.Organisations of all sizes must analyse complex business data to remain competitive. Business analytics helps to predict market trends and improve business processes. It empowers managers to make strategic decisions to improve performance in areas such as product development, operations, marketing, sales and supply chain management.Our MSc Business Analytics develops your analytical skills so you can solve complex business problems and help to answer questions raised by local and global pressures, such as the COVID-19 pandemic. You are trained to organise, integrate and interpret data so you can make insightful forecasts into all aspects of business operations and implement appropriate actions.
A 2:2 degree, or international equivalent, in one of the following subjects (with no module requirements): Accounting, Business Analytics, Computer Science, Economics, Engineering Science, Finance, Information Systems, Statistics. We will also consider a 2:2 degree in any subject, which includes at least one of the following modules: Advanced Maths or Applied Maths, Biostatistics, Calculus, Economic Statistics, Engineering or Pure Maths, Management Science, Mathematical methods, Operations Research, Probability.
